Compare AMD Epyc 7F32 VS Intel Xeon E-2324G. Which processor delivers superior performance?

In this detailed comparison, we evaluate the specifications and benchmarks of both processors to determine the best choice for your needs. We analyze their core counts, maximum frequencies, and power consumption.

AMD Epyc 7F32 boasts a maximum frequency of 3.70 GHz GHz. 8 cores that enhance multitasking capabilities.With a power consumption of 180 W W, it ensures efficient performance.Released in Q2/2020, it incorporates the latest technology for optimal efficiency.

Intel Xeon E-2324G features a maximum frequency of 3.10 GHz GHz. 4 cores designed for high-performance tasks.Its power consumption is 65 W W, providing a balance of power and efficiency.Launched in Q3/2021, it is built to handle demanding applications.
